From 13-16 September, Defence & Security Equipment International (DSEi 2011) takes place at ExCeL in London’s Docklands. The exhibition is well-known as a leading event for land, sea and air applications for the defence sector, but will this year include a much greater focus on security. The borders between defence and security have become more and more blurred over the last five years and the show has seen an increasing participation from companies specialising in areas such as border security and national security; this has resulted in DSEi focusing more on these issues and nations’ responses to them. Plans include a Security Showcase and Demonstration area hosting live scenario and product based demonstrations. This platform allows exhibitors to promote their technology and services to a highly targeted audience including security and military delegations.

From the security sector, leading specialist companies exhibiting at DSEi include G4S, Explora Security, Smiths Detection, Cristanini and Avon Protection. The latter specialises in the supply of advanced CBRN, hazmat and riot control respiratory solutions to the world’s military and security services. Silver Sponsor Chemring EOD will be running a thought leadership session at the event and leading security prime contractors including Northrop Grumman, Lockheed Martin, Finmeccanica and Raytheon will also be exhibiting. The US Department of Homeland Security is lending its weight to DSEi 2011 and will be giving a briefing on its latest national security requirements and technologies. DEBATING TODAY’S SECURITY CHALLENGESIn addition to a high profile series of keynotes, an on-floor seminar series will include

speakers covering the most pressing topics facing national security around the world today. Combating cyberwarfare, for example, will be high up on the agenda here. Western governments are taking threats in cyberspace very seriously and there are rising expectations that they will be able to build and sustain effective cyber defences. E-CRIMEOver the summer of 2010 the international news media picked up on a computer worm, known as Stuxnet, that had been attacking the computer systems controlling Iran’s controversial nuclear programme. The Stuxnet affair reinforced concern across the world that computer networks could be deliberately targeted to cause massive damage to societies that have come to rely on the internet and its associated technologies. Eto e-crime and e-espionage through to the disruption of the computers that control electricity power and other essential utilities. Many governments have now moved to set up cyber operations centres to monitor, on a real-time basis, the operation of computer networks in their country. While in the past many countries were able to separate crucial military and national security networks from the mainstream civilian internet, the ubiquitous nature of the internet in the 21st century means that it is very difficult to separate out government and military networks from purely civilian networks. For example, many of the cyber domains that the western armed forces use, run on commercial networks that reside in several countries so individual governments do not have a dominant say in the structure and operation of the internet anymore.

The view is also growing that the defence of civilian cyber resources and infra-structure is a proper role of governments, as part of its duty to protect their nation’s populations and economic interests.

With the death of Osama Bin Laden earlier this year and the flux of uprisings, ongoing rumbling of the Arabian spring and the recent terrorist attacks in Norway, it seems appropriate to take stock and reflect on the manner in which governments safeguard their populace from adverse events. Responsibilities of states toward their people is perhaps better described as national security, which comprises a collection of activities aimed at protecting people and national interests, both at home and abroad. Independent think tank Demos has defined it as: “The confidence and capacity of the individual, community and state to anticipate and respond effectively to threats or hazards that may endanger their safety.” In this context the role of a national security strategy should be “to integrate preventative and contingency measures in order to anticipate and respond to significant threats or hazards to the nation”.

NATIONAL SECURITY STRATEGYFrom 2008-2010 three national security strategies have seen the light. Following last year’s publication of yet another national security strategy, the accompanying strategic defence and security review and its hasty implementation, have earned the government few positive marks. The onset of real world events have sown serious doubts and lead us now to question whether they are fit for purpose. I wish to argue that the latest version of the strategy and its accompanying review fall short of their aim to provide an ‘integrated’ or ‘joined-up’ view. However, this short article will not offer enough time or space to discuss all issues at hand. But by reflecting on several issues I may be able to convince you that we urgently require a more reliable guide to future threats and one which will enable the government to act in a manner that is effective and yet provides the value for money so needed in austere times.

A JOINED-UP APPROACHAlthough the recent strategy document proposes that the answer is to call for a joined-up approach, UK government remains

structured with separate budgets for home, defence, foreign affairs, intelligence and development. It could be argued that time has stood still for a long time and that very little has changed to the way in which the state manages its affairs. Yet the world has become a continually, fast changing densely populated place. The demise of the Iron Curtain not only heralded the end of the Cold War, it announced the onset of a transformation whose pace and interconnectedness had never been experienced before, while new uncertainties are offering both tremendous opportunities as well as posing dangerous threats.

A CHANGING WORLDNational economies have grown into becoming an interwoven worldwide phenomenon with people living in what could be termed a global village. Commercial activities have stitched the fate and fortunes of nations together while more and more individuals are being able to determine their own destiny, and are able to communicate and share ideas beyond traditional boundaries of state. It is no surprise that such advances have been accompanied by difficult and persistent problems. Conflicts over ideologies have given way to those concerning religion, ethnicity and tribal identity. Furthermore, we have seen nuclear dangers proliferating and weapons of mass destruction have become available to poorest nations. Inequality and economic instability have intensified while climate change and a dependence on natural resources are causing great damage to the environment, resulting in food insecurity and dangers to public health. The US National Security Strategy (2010) states that the same tools that empower individuals to build enable them to destroy. Rather than an approach that is based on the appraisal of trends, threats and risks, this time the government seemed to have used the financial crisis as the main basis for its national security strategy. Why is it so incomprehensible that the safety and security of the citizen and protection of national interest are part of a continuum? Rather than applying a rational holistic approach that

covers that entire continuum, the Treasury has been demanding very deep and narrow cuts which have made very little strategic sense.

SOCIAL MEDIAThen during the first days of the release of the National Security Strategy, it was explained that it would bring together disparate foreign policies into one, coherent whole as a grand strategy to handle the challenges of the coming century. Surprisingly, a few months into the new year, the onset of an Arabian spring came as a complete surprise. As a nation, acting individually or collaboratively within international structures we simply do not possess the capabilities to monitor, assess and anticipate changes in public opinion and intentions. Yet, BBC World’s Nik Gowing warned for this shortcoming back in 2009 in reflecting E

Eon the potential of social networks and proliferation of smart phone and video technologies which has turned every citizen into a journalist with immediate access to an audience. But search and exploitation technologies have been developed to explore the power of social media. Closer collaboration and involvement from academia and industry in national security capability development could make these available and offer real solutions to next generation intelligence challenges.

DIFFERENT DEMANDSOur world is changing in a rapid tempo. Revolutions across the Middle East, increasing challenges of climate change and resource scarcity, and the persistence of transnational threats such as state fragility, weapons proliferation and terrorism are accelerating the complexity of our international affairs which can no longer be seen as independent from our internal affairs. I confirm that there is a need for a more coordinated and integrated approach on national security, which breaks through the traditional boundaries of individual departments. It should come as no surprise that in a complex world responsibilities are shared between all tiers of government, the private sector and

citizens. It will also be required to accommodate the needs for cooperation with non-profit and international organisations. But equally important, one does need to ask how to activate the private sector without financial underpinning from government. We live in a more complex society with an increased dependence on complex systems. We face ever-changing interdependent threats with international dimensions surpassing national boundaries which manifest earlier and in a more complex fashion. It will therefore not be possible to single out any particular threats – which was sadly proven again with the recent Norwegian terror attacks. To be effective calls for an all-hazard approach. For the populace to feel safe and secure there must be greater transparency and openness. The fact that the National Security Strategy tier 2 and 3 risks have become reality within a couple of months of publication means that the development of such a framework cannot be limited to the efforts of a national security council. It must focus on the potential disruption of society throughout and encompass all security domains, e.g. territorial, security, economical, ecological, social and political stability. It should not only be shown which threats we face and what their impact is, it should show how authoritative sources are used as a sound basis for planning. It should define the objectives and the tasks, i.e. what the nation needs to do and provide planning assumptions to assist in defining what we need to have. This should then be laid down and articulated as clearly defined policy with aims and roles and responsibilities. We must heed the traditional departmental stove-pipe based approach and instead clearly focus on development of capabilities and realisation of benefits that have the citizen and national interest in mind rather than the machine of government. This would offer both increased and lasting effectiveness as well as a method to prevent the traditional incoherent ‘salami slicing’ approach to cost cutting. L

Proengin has developed biological and chemical warfare agents field detectors using flame spectrophotometry. The well-known and widely used AP2C has proven the capacity of that technology to be the most reliable on the field with the lowest false alarm rate and the simplest ease of use.

HANDHELD CHEMICAL DETECTOR AP4CNew developments such as the AP4C have extended the capacity of that technology to include chemical warfare agents and toxic industrial material in a simultaneous mode. There is no limitation in number of gas detected by the AP4C. All nerve agents, all blister agents and all blood agents can be detected by AP4C within the requirements of response time and sensitivity of NATO recommendations. The AP4C has extended the range of chemicals that can be detected by Proengin chemical detectors. All dangerous compounds containing Sulfur, Phosphorous, Arsenic and/or HNO chemical bond can be detected in a simultaneous way. Of course, as for the AP2C, the AP4C has the capacity to work in very severe environmental conditions (explosive areas) and the measurements are unaffected by high humidity levels or by the presence of other organic chemical compounds such as paint. The AP4C technology allows the simultaneous detection of an unlimited number of gas and the identification of the chemical elements that constitute these chemicals. It is therefore possible to detect impure agents or chemicals manufactured by terrorists that would not fit into traditional libraries of other detectors. Moreover AP4C will detect without upgrade new agents that will be developed in the future, as well as still not precisely known agents like Novichok agents (or non traditional agents). The response time is among the shortest on the market, but what makes the AP4C unique is the recovery time after a positive detection. The AP4C is therefore the chemical detector that has the highest level of availability of the field. AP4C has been derived on other detectors, dedicated to the following uses:• use on reconnaissance vehicles and battle tanks• use aboard naval ships• use for critical buildings and areas protection

AP4C-V FOR USE ON RECONNAISSANCE VEHICLES AND BATTLE TANKSBased on the same detection technology and the same internal design, air entrance has been designed to face high wind: AP4C-V is

able to take in representative sample of the outside air, even with a direct cumulated wind and speed of 100 km/h. Data are shown on an easy to understand control box or directly on the control computer of the vehicle. Sensitivity, short time to answer, low false alarm rate and short recovery time are the same as for AP4C, making AP4C-V the perfect detector for all kinds of reconnaissance missions and battle field exploration.

AP4C-F FOR USE ABOARD NAVAL SHIPSAt sea, ANEP-57 recommendations stipulate the availability of both fixed and mobile means of chemical detection. As AP4C is the perfect mobile chemical detector for contamination control, the use of AP4C-F provides the naval ships with reliable and efficient chemical detection. This ruggedised detector shows the same detection performances as the AP4C, with two supplementary features. It produces its consumable gas by electrolysis, thus lightening daily maintenance, and more than an alarm, is able to trigger the ventilation of the vessels, thus protecting the citadel from the chemical danger. The AP4C-F is able to be operated on open deck, with the same performances.

AP4C-F FOR CRITICAL BUILDINGS AND AREAS PROTECTIONNational palaces, courts and parliaments are more and more equipped with fixed chemical detectors. AP4C-F, being able to be operated on naval citadels, is of course able to provide the same detection and protection on terra firma, for this kind of critical buildings.

BIOLOGICAL AND CHEMICAL DETECTIONThe MAB is a new generation of biological field detector. MAB has the unique capacity of detecting and categorising biological particles with a proven extremely low false alarm rate and the unique capacity to discriminate dangerous or suspicious biological particles such as Anthrax spores from natural background. The very liable MAB has been designed to be mounted on track vehicles. It is insensitive to diesel exhausts. As all Proengin products, and thanks to the flame spectrophotometry technology, MAB is able to run in very severe outside conditions, shows the lowest false alarm rates (negative and positive) and requires reduced maintenance. It shows such a high level of availability. Government premises, courts and parliaments are also increasingly equipped with fixed chemical and biological detectors.

AP4C-FB combines both chemical detection as for the AP4C-F, and biological alarm as for the MAB. This detector may be associated with a radiological probe, featuring the all in one full CBRN detector. L

Every time there is an aviation-related terrorist incident – whether successful or not – it is airlines and airports that take the flak. Then come demands for tougher security measures, swiftly followed by passengers complaining of increasingly intrusive procedures. Yet with equipment ranging from e-passports to full body scanners, we already have highly sophisticated methods of identifying and apprehending criminals. To be really effective though, this cutting edge technology needs to be backed up by a system of international standardisation and collaboration that enables information to be shared – speedily, reliably and securely. In other words, intelligence-led border management that collects and processes information to all relevant national and international agencies, harmonising standards of identifying, verifying and authenticating passengers.

COMMON-LANGUAGE DATA SERVICETechnical problems created by the varying data sources and formats used by different agencies is cited as the main problem to such standardisation. This is easily overcome by using ARINC’s

Electronic Borders – a common-language immigration data service combining items such as interactive Advance Passenger Information System (iAPIS) with Passenger Name Records (PNR). Translating messages from disparate agencies and systems, it provides a unique screening solution that enables airlines to meet their legal obligations whilst maintaining passenger privacy. ARINC’s private, highly secure AviNet global communications network, with its 99.999 per cent availability, provides seamless, efficient and reliable communications between airlines and border control agencies (BCAs). More and more governments require airlines to use iAPIS and impose hefty fines for those that fail to do so. Electronic borders, requiring little or no new system development, or even the modification of existing systems,

provide a cost-effective solution. The combined use of iAPIS and PNR allows security resources to be employed more effectively to target undesirables for screening whilst enabling faster processing of low-risk passengers. BCAs, law enforcement organisations and intelligence services get a valuable head-start on checking names against watch lists, highlighting suspect travel patterns, assessing potential risks and locating suspects.

SECURE DATA PROTECTIONData protection is a concern for many passengers, particularly where Advance Passenger Information (API) messages are transmitted by e-mail and over the internet. This is not an issue with a fully-managed IP network like ARINC’s AviNet, which provides a level of reliability and end-to-end security that is absent from a public internet connection. Airlines, too, have concerns regarding data collation. Those using legacy systems find government demands to extract data, particularly in the absence of standards harmonisation, can entail budget-breaking costs. With a long and successful track record

in systems integration, ARINC recognises the need for software flexibility to accommodate varying border regime requirements.

BIOMETRIC TECHNOLOGYComplementing API and PNR is biometric technology, which helps prevent a range of criminal activities made possible with forged documents and stolen identities. ARINC’s fully-integrated Identity Management System (IdMS) is designed to be applicable in many critical settings and can collect, verify, and maintain biometric and biographical information – ensuring that biometric systems integrate with existing airline and airport processes – as well as supporting all phases of the identity management lifecycle. Over 80 per cent of passengers now use

mobile devices, the internet and self-service kiosks to check in away from traditional, dedicated airport workstations. The downside is that passengers taking only hand luggage need have no interaction with the airline until they reach the gate. Since the ability to track the progress of each passenger in the airport is crucial, this self-service travel has boosted demand for Passenger Reconciliation Systems (PRS) such as ARINC’s VeriPax, which is designed to maximise security checkpoint operations while optimising passenger flow. VeriPax not only complements ARINC’s IdMS but also has links to watch lists, assisting government agencies responsible for border control. VeriPax validates the authenticity of barcodes on boarding passes using 2D scanners, automatically screens passengers against airline host systems in real time and determines clearance, providing audio and visual status alerts to agents when necessary.

INFORMATION SHARING IS CRITICALInformation-sharing is a crucial element in the fight against terrorism and ARINC’s Multi-User System Environment (MUSE) family of passenger and flight information systems allows airlines to share vital passenger and baggage information in real time on high-speed multi-user networks. Whether from off-site locations, CUSS kiosks or traditional check-in desks, airlines can access the information they need whenever they need it. Since each transaction – from ticketing and baggage handling to car rental and hotel reservations – can be processed over the common network, communications barriers are completely eliminated and security is enhanced. We have the tools – what’s missing is international harmonisation of standards and reliable intelligence-sharing with every effort made to eliminate opportunities for human error. Border control agencies must use all the available information at their disposal, including that which is in the public domain on personal websites, blogs and on social networking sites. Analysing and correctly interpreting this information is fundamental to intelligence-led border management. L

Since the devastating terrorist attacks of 9/11, and, closer to home, the 7/7 bombings in London, security has been at the forefront of the national agenda. Almost ten years on since the tragic New York attack and the security landscape has changed dramatically, with these changes most apparent in the transport sector, particularly at country borders. For many of us, it’s hard to believe that almost ten years have passed since the World Trade Centre attacks of 9/11 shook the world, renewing the focus on border control and security, and bringing industries such as the aviation security one firmly into the spotlight.

TECHNOLOGYSecurity personnel have come to rely heavily on technology to support them in ensuring the safety of passengers, crews, equipment and airport staff. CCTV and Video Content Analysis, intruder alarms and physical protection enhanced with electronic elements such as mounting fence vibration detectors that trigger an alert in the security control room, are all essential to the protection of UK borders. This is

particularly true for the perimeter of these borders, where trespassers and unauthorised entry may otherwise go unnoticed. However, when considering open premises such as airports and ports – where a large, transient population, high volumes of luggage and easy access by members of the public mean security measures are always tested to their limits – arguably the most important part of border security is ensuring that persons or goods seeking permission to enter the UK territory are adequately screened. These checks commence before passengers or goods even enter the country, with in depth processes being carried out prior to departure.

PASSENGER SCREENINGEnsuring the security of items carried onboard commercial vehicles travelling across the border, paricularly via airports, combines technology with procedures for inspection and screening in the four categories of hand baggage, luggage checked into the hold, travellers themselves and cargo. These measures were intially introduced to ensure no illegal items were carried across, such as drugs

and weapons, and to deter from contraband. The most visible of these measures is the security check conducted on all passengers and their hand baggage before they are allowed to board an aircraft. All hand baggage, including items such as coats, handbags, laptop computers, mobile phones and cameras, undergoes X-ray examination before passengers are allowed to enter the departure lounge. In addition, travellers pass through metal detectors or, following recent developments, full-body scanners and they may also be subject to a physical search. These procedures have been augmented in recent times by the introduction of regulations governing the maximum size of permitted hand luggage and the prohibition of certain items carried by passengers that are subject to individual inspection. This move is designed to prevent the carriage of objects capable of being used or combined to create weapons or explosives, following the experiences of terrorist plots to destroy aircraft in flight. Prohibited items include liquids in quantities greater than 100ml, scissors, razor blades, knives, tools, sporting bats, and toy or E

Ereplica guns. In addition to these restrictions, an absolute ban has been imposed on the carriage of certain items, either on the person or in the aircraft’s hold, including flammable liquids and solids, oxidisers, gas cylinders, lighter fuel and radioactive materials.

USE OF BAR CODESThe security industry is working to enhance the performance of technology for screening luggage and for monitoring the movement of bags from the check-in desks to the aircraft. This latter area is a critical aspect of flight safety, and includes the use of bar code readers to scan the labels of bags, automatically linking them to individual passengers at the time they board to ensure that unaccompanied luggage is not loaded onto an aircraft. Radio Frequency Identification (RFID) chips can also be used for this purpose and can be particularly useful in moving freight around the airport. Tag identification and location information is instantly forwarded over a network to a host computer running software to provide real-time management solutions via powerful reporting, display, and decision and control functions. Linked assets and people can be tracked and located within close proximity, thus providing an automatic, non-invasive asset protection solution while enabling freedom of movement. Security of baggage does not stop at the aircraft, with airlines now installing covert

CCTV systems in their baggage holds. Although these systems are primarily used to detect theft from passenger luggage, they also provide security against contraband items being added to a bag either for criminal or terrorist reasons. With advances in technology, CCTV can now provide evidence of any tampering that occurs, ensuring prosecutions can be carried out.

AIR CARGO Air cargo security is in many ways the most difficult to address, and following the exposure of a plot by Yemen-based members of terrorist group Al Qaeda to smuggle explosive materials within innocuous-looking printer cartridges on US cargo planes in 2010, it has come under increased scrutiny. The Department for Transport says that UK airlines alone transport over two million tonnes each year, a huge and complex operation involving tens of thousands of people in a host of industries across the country. All cargo to be carried on a domestic or international flight originating in the UK must now be screened to ensure that it does not carry a prohibited article, for example an incendiary or explosive device. The screening process involves different techniques, which can be conducted by the airline or a security approved air cargo agent. Once screened, cargo must be stored and transported in secure conditions until it is placed on an aircraft. In this process,

unscreened cargo is termed ‘unknown’ cargo, while screened cargo is considered as ‘known’. It is essential that known cargo secure storage areas that are protected using modern access control systems and CCTV technologies.

SECURITY OFFICERSWith the terrorist threat level for the transport industry in the UK set to remain at ‘substantial’, passengers often find reassurance in the thoroughness of the security checks and measures employed at borders. In particular, the physical presence of security officers manning access points and security patrols carrying out random rounds both in the buildings and in the perimeter area heighten this sense of security and protection. At airports and ports, manned guards are also a source of information and guidance for the inexperienced travellers, and play a vital part as they are often responsible for managing technological aspects of a site’s security strategy, such as CCTV or access control. It is not easy to plan security for borders, where open and multifaceted spaces characterise the area in question, but the key is to have in place a number of security measures that can complement each other. Combining CCTV with access control and physical security measures such as fencing, bollards, doors and locks, backed up with security patrols can provide an overall security solution that is robust, effective and intimidating to would-be criminals. Whether the border secured is part of a larger publicly available site such as an airport or port, or whether it concerns the perimeter of these areas, careful planning and consideration is a must to ensure no unauthorised access to the country is granted.
